Transcription factors STAT3 and NF-B are aberrantly activated in many cancer cells. These tumor-associated transcription factors co-regulate gene expression, resulting Picroside I IC50 in significant upregulation of genes involved in tumor cell survival, proliferation, and immunosuppression [17, 18]. NF-B family proteins include RelA (p65), RelB, c-Rel, p50 (NF-B1), and p52 (NF-B2) transcription factors [17, 19]. The most commonly detected NF-B dimer Picroside I IC50 is RelA/p50 that is responsible for the processed a strong transcriptional activation domain and RelA is responsible for most of NF-B transcriptional activity [19]. The constitutive phosphorylation of STAT3 on tyrosine 705 residues (p-STAT3Y705) is found in a wide variety of human cancer cells [20, 21]. However, in fresh primary CLL cells, p-STAT3Y705 is not detectable, whereas phosphorylation of STAT3 on serine 727 residues (p-STAT3S727) is constitutively indicated in all CLL instances [22, 23].
